A year after the events of *Takara no Vidro*, Shiga Takara returns from a solo hiking trip abroad to find his beloved junior, Nakano Taishin, eagerly awaiting him. With Taishin's 20th birthday approaching—a major milestone in Japan as it marks the legal drinking age—Takara decides to create a heartfelt, intimate celebration. But as the two navigate the quiet joys of domestic life, a meddlesome classmate with a flair for fiction becomes increasingly obsessed with documenting their relationship, blurring the lines between reality and fantasy. This special episode offers a gentle, slice-of-life glimpse into a couple finally comfortable in their love, exploring themes of longing, growth, and the small moments that bind two people together. While it may not deliver dramatic twists, it captures the tender, unspoken language between two souls who have found their treasure in each other.
